The Receptionist is the very first point of contact for the client when connecting with Cast & Crew and as such must at all times present an attitude of friendliness, helpfulness, and professionalism. The very first job is client confidence and this job brings a voice to that. This job is one of that requires flexibility as it wears many hats. From answering phones, ordering supplies, recording storage boxes, this job is the heart of the office.
Essential Functions
• Answering the phones for the office routing calls as necessary, and taking messages when team members are away from their desks.
• Accountable and responsible for quality service in assisting the other office team members and clients as necessary.
• Maintains office, payroll and kitchen supplies and restocking supply room.
• Proficient in the office phone system and usage.
• Maintains Iron Mountain storage box log. Schedules pickup & deliveries of boxes
• Assists Payroll Coordinators & Supervisor-Payroll Operations with W-2 & Stop Payment requests.
• Helps maintain the client relationship in recognizing each client and being familiar with that client's show.
• Assists the Payroll Coordinators in entering employee starts and verifying I9 forms.
• Maintains the Adjustment basket on a weekly basis.
• Maintains I9 form master file.
• Performs other related duties and assignments as assigned.
• Schedules pick up of paper shredding bins and maintains certificate of shredding documents.
Requirements
• Four year college degree good, but Industry or related experience preferred.
• Excellent oral and written communication ability.
• Ability to work towards team and individual goals.
• Must exhibit sense of urgency with regard to client servicing.
• Excellent time management skills.
• Excellent PC skills.
• Flexibility to shift priorities as needed to service the team's clients.
• Understanding of and commitment to maintaining current knowledge of industry trends, concepts, products, practices and financial arrangements.
• Self-motivated, must be able to work independently, goal oriented and people oriented.
• Must have a minimum of 2-5 years' experience.
• Schedule must be flexible to accommodate workload and client needs.
